Component brief: Links
Text links navigate users to a different page or section of a page.
This component was created during the USWDS Accelerator Emergency Response effort in Q1 2021.

We updated the link text in the examples to follow our own guidance of "unique and meaningful language" --- previously, the example link text was the word "this" over and over again
-
We added guidance to address different types of external links: informational sources, email addresses, phone numbers, files, etc.
- No new engineering involved
- 360º links guidance. We focused on the scope of the ask: how to handle informational sources and external links. We began to draft additional guidance 🔒, such as when to use a button versus a link, pairing links with icons, and styling visited links. However, those additions came too late to properly collect feedback, so we left them out since it wasn't part of the original scope.
